    Yeelight joins Signify’s EnabLED licensing program

    July 08, 2020
    Eindhoven, the NetherlandsSignify (Euronext: LIGHT), the world leader in lighting, today announced it has signed a settlement and patent license agreement with the Chinese company Yeelight. Yeelight now joins Signify’s EnabLED Luminaire and Retrofit Bulb program, providing it with access to a wide range of basic LED control and product-level technologies. The license and settlement agreement resolves the dispute pending before the United States District Court for the Southern District of New York.

    “We are pleased to welcome Yeelight as a new member of our program. The agreement provides access to more than 400 innovations including intelligent LED lighting products and connected LED lighting technology, providing the opportunity to grow current and future products,” said Frank Bistervels, Head of Intellectual Property at Signify. “This is a further testament to the value of Signify’s innovations in the global lighting market,” Bistervels added.

     

    The license agreement with Yeelight follows earlier agreements between Signify and more than 1100 lighting companies around the world of different size and market segments. Signify aims to accelerate market adoption and growth of LED-based products by making its market-leading patented LED luminaire and retrofit bulb technologies available to the lighting industry.
